What Are Rip Currents, and Why Do They Matter?
Rip currents are powerful, narrow channels of fast-moving water that can pull swimmers away from the shore. They're a leading cause of rescues and drownings at beaches worldwide. According to ABC News’ Victor Oquendo, new advice emphasizes not fighting against the rip but swimming parallel to the shore to escape it. This shift from prior instinctual responses can be the difference between safety and danger.
